MJ2501 Information

MJ2501 by Texas Instruments is an Other Transistor.
Other Transistors are under the broader part category of Transistors.

A transistor is a small semiconductor device used to amplify, control, or create electrical signals. When selecting a transistor, factors such as voltage, current rating, gain, and power dissipation must be considered, with common types. MJ2501 Part Data Attributes

MJ2501 Texas Instruments

MJ2501 Texas Instruments Transistor
Part Life Cycle Code Obsolete
ECCN Code EAR99
Collector Current-Max (IC) 10 A
Configuration Darlington
DC Current Gain-Min (hFE) 1000
Operating Temperature-Max 200 °C
Polarity/Channel Type Pnp
Power Dissipation-Max (Abs) 150 W
Surface Mount No
Transition Frequency-Nom (fT) 1 Mhz
